🔹 What to Expect:
Week 1: Introduction to performance (April 30th)
- 1. Explore Breath, Grounding, and Connection
- a. Introduction to the core tenets of performance
- i. Breath / Grounding - connecting the breath to the body, grounding yourself, & vocalising by releasing the breath
- ii. Connection - What does it mean to actively listen to your partner? Actively!
- `Observe their body language, breath and tone, and respond to not just what they say, but what they “be.”
Week 2 - Playing / Movement (May 14th)
- Exploring inner child
- Movement in the space
- Freeing yourself of inhibition
Week 3 - Analysing Text (May 28th)
- How to breakdown and script
- Find the shifts
- How to breakdown and character: Who/ What/ When/ Where/ How
- Where are they coming from & where are they going?
- Get the scene on its feet
- Be comfortable with being uncomfortable
Week 4 - Explore Scenes from Screen (June 11th)
- What do we see?
- What are differences in acting for screen and acting for stage
- Explore our essence on camera
Week 5 - Practice filming a dialogue (June 25th)
- Breakdown the scene
- Play with the scene
- Film the scene
